Prevalence of carbapenemase in Enterobacteriaceae with decreased susceptibility to carbapenems isolated in a tertiary referral hospital
Published 2018“…<div><p>ABSTRACT Infections caused by carbapenem-resistant Enterobacteriaceae are a serious public health issue. This work aims to analyze the resistance mechanisms related to Enterobacteriaceae with decreased susceptibility to carbapenems isolated at the Hospital Júlia Kubitschek (HJK) of the Minas Gerais State Founding Hospital [Fundação Hospitalar do Estado de Minas Gerais (FHEMIG)], Brazil. …”
